社区
Delphi
帖子详情
delphi xe7 StringGrid填充颜色问题?
CB1013
2019-03-23 11:11:35
------
StringGrid1.Canvas.Font.Color := clred;
StringGrid1.Canvas.Brush.color:=clMoneyGreen;
StringGrid1.Canvas.FillRect(Rect);
StringGrid1.Canvas.TextOut(Rect.Left+2,Rect.Top+2,StringGrid1.Cells[Acol,ARow]);
为什么列会这么宽,颜色没填满。GridLineWidth:=1;
...全文
240
1
打赏
收藏
delphi xe7 StringGrid填充颜色问题?
------ StringGrid1.Canvas.Font.Color := clred; StringGrid1.Canvas.Brush.color:=clMoneyGreen; StringGrid1.Canvas.FillRect(Rect); StringGrid1.Canvas.TextOut(Rect.Left+2,Rect.Top+2,StringGrid1.Cells[Acol,ARow]); 为什么列会这么宽,颜色没填满。GridLineWidth:=1;
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
1 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
BlueStorm
2019-03-23
打赏
举报
回复
不知道具体原因,但你自己可以调整一下: with Rect do begin Dec(Left, 4); Dec(Right, 0); Dec(Top, 1); Dec(Bottom, 1); end;
Delphi
/ XE10
String
Grid
实现合并单元格效果显示
在
String
Grid
控件中实现显示Excel形式的合并单元格效果,也可以用Adv
String
Grid
,XL
GRID
等第三方控件,不过要破解比较麻烦。 原理是通过重载 OnDrawCell 事件procedure TForm1.SGDrawCell(Sender: TObject; ACol, ARow: Integer;Rect: TRect; State: T
Grid
DrawState);来实现重新显示改变设计好的格式效果...
String
Grid
实例 单元格变色等
String
Grid
实例 单元格变色等 学好
DELPHI
就是学好这个控件 个人感觉
Delphi
使
String
Grid
中的每一格的
颜色
各不相同
Delphi
使
String
Grid
中的每一格的
颜色
各不相同
Delphi
中
String
Grid
动态绑定下拉列表
Delphi
中
String
Grid
动态绑定下拉列表
delphi
在
string
Grid
控件中嵌入ComboBox
delphi
7 在
string
Grid
控件中嵌入ComboBox;可以直接运行。通过选择ComboBox来修改
string
Grid
的值。代码非常少
Delphi
5,392
社区成员
262,732
社区内容
发帖
与我相关
我的任务
Delphi
Delphi 开发及应用
复制链接
扫一扫
分享
社区描述
Delphi 开发及应用
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章